Block 627,460
Block Hash
4429566d905282ade6d03a4885e75619f4bb15d9b1fdb210d231379e9fa97003
Previous Block Hash
ff5078ad7ae1a1b145feed71415325ffc39fdc5f6789b9ba0117bf48d015b4db
Mined
Transactions
3
Difficulty
27.81 M
Size
623 bytes
Transactions (3)
1 input, 1 output
10,000.00453001
PEPE
1 input, 2 outputs
10,696,460.45558207
PEPE
1 input, 2 outputs
91,543.93012
PEPE